scroll

· Vue
EventListener를 제대로 붙였음에도 Scroll Event의 Handler가 제대로 호출이 안되는 버그를 수정하고, 그에 대해 정리하고자 합니다. Problem 바로 코드를 보자. import { defineComponent, onMounted, ref } from "vue"; export default defineComponent({ setup() { const scrollTop = ref(0); function scrollHandler() { console.log("scrollHandler has been triggered!") } onMounted(() => { document?.getElementById("content")?.addEventListener("scroll", scrollHa..
· JavaScript
마우스 휠을 돌리는 이벤트 리스너를 등록하고, 그에 따라 zoom-in, zoom-out 할 수 있도록 만들어 보자. [ 이벤트 등록 ] 우선, js에서 마우스 관련 해서 어떠한 이벤트들이 있는지 확인해 봤다. https://developer.mozilla.org/ko/docs/Web/Events 이벤트 참조 | MDN DOM 이벤트는 발생한 흥미로운 것을 코드에 알리기 위해 전달됩니다. 각 이벤트는 Event 인터페이스를 기반으로한 객체에 의해 표현되며 발생한 것에 대한 부가적인 정보를 얻는데 사용되는 추가 developer.mozilla.org 엇, the exact event that I was looking for! 이제 이 이벤트관련 리스너를 내가 원하는 엘리먼트에 등록해줬다. 참고로 나는 지도..
moyanglee
'scroll' 태그의 글 목록